i'm going saute some sliced zucchini and minced garlic

in olive oil, add tomatoes and salt, pepper, and a

little italian seasoning and then toss with angel hair

pasta. i'll have to add spaghetti sauce to his...to

get him to eat it. : )

I had to work tonite, so I made a casserole that sounded pretty

easy. " Kathie's Vegetarian Casserole " that was taken from a bag of

wild rice. Basically a white sauce, with cheese, mixed with cooked

rice, beans, and steamed vegetables, covered with breadcrumbs and

baked in the oven. It sounds versatile, like perhaps you could vary

it using pasta instead of rice, or different beans/veggies... I will

find out what the guys (DH & 5-yr old son) thought of it in the

morning, and post it if it rated a thumbs-up.
